I tried again with zola 0.15.2 (after banging my head against the wall due to %cargo_generate_buildrequires' missing workspace support): Error: Problem 1: nothing provides requested (crate(gh-emoji/default) >= 1.0.0 with crate(gh-emoji/default) < 2.0.0~) Problem 2: nothing provides requested (crate(lexical-sort/default) >= 0.3.0 with crate(lexical-sort/default) < 0.4.0~) Problem 3: nothing provides requested (crate(minify-html/default) >= 0.6.0 with crate(minify-html/default) < 0.7.0~) Problem 4: nothing provides requested (crate(nom-bibtex/default) >= 0.3.0 with crate(nom-bibtex/default) < 0.4.0~) Problem 5: nothing provides requested (crate(slotmap/default) >= 1.0.0 with crate(slotmap/default) < 2.0.0~) Problem 6: nothing provides requested (crate(webp/default) >= 0.1.1 with crate(webp/default) < 0.2.0~) - gh-emoji: not packaged yet - lexical-sort: not packaged yet - minify-html: can be updated together with zola (we have 0.3.10, we need ^0.6) - nom-bibtex: not packaged yet - slotmap: can be updated together with zola (we have 0.4.0, we need ^1) - webp: not packaged yet Anybody up for helping with the missing packages?

Manual packaging will be required https://github.com/getzola/zola/issues/1919
We're stuck with packaging sources from GitHub if the packager doesn't publish to crates.io. The biggest problem with zola is that the packager who originally added and maintained the package is no longer contributing to the Rust stack other than a few random small commits every few months. Speaking for the Rust SIG, I'd rather retire the package than leave it in this very outdated and unmaintained state, but I'm not sure whether this is my decision to make.
